Hints for a Successful Presentation • Plan carefully • Do your research! • Time your presentation • Practice, practice, practice • Speak comfortably and clearly • Avoid “likes”, “ums”, etc. • Speak loudly!
Effective PowerPoint Slides • Use design templates • Standardize the positioning of your text, colors and styles • Limit information to essentials • CITE all of your resources
Text Guidelines • Generally no more than 6 words per line • Avoid long sentences/paragraphs • Large font = important information • Texts need to contrast background
Clip Art/Graphics • Should balance the slide • Show enhance the presentation • NOT overwhelm the audience

Mechanics • Spell check! • Get a 2nd or 3rd reader to proof • Avoid phrases such as: • “As I said before..” • “most major” • “things” and “stuff” • Review past and present tenses
Neatness • MLA and APA both have different styles for scientific research papers • Look them up! Follow them! • Cite within your paper • You HAVE to cite your material whether it is a direct quote or not!
Citations within the Paper • If you are paraphrasing an idea from another work, you only have to make reference to the author and year of publication in your in-text reference • According to Jones (1998), APA style is a difficult citation format for first-time learners. • APA style is a difficult citation format for first-time learners (Jones, 1998).
